Zidoo source guide
Poster Player can work with Zidoo through the local bridge to create a dedicated home cinema Now Playing display with movie artwork, playback progress and available metadata.
Zidoo support is designed for local playback detection and Now Playing displays, including movie title, artwork and playback progress where available.
The lightweight bridge runs inside the local network and reads available playback state from the source. Poster Player then presents that data on a browser-based display.
A Zidoo Now Playing display can sit outside the room, beside the seating area, near the equipment rack or on a portrait wall screen.
When no active playback is detected, Poster Player can switch to Coming Soon mode and rotate movie artwork, posters and backdrops from available content sources.
